<br />TO: <br />FROM: <br />DATE: <br />SIBJECT: <br /> <br />Fred Metzler, FEMA Region VIII <br />Brian Hyde, Colorado NFIP Co-ordinator <br />April 7, 1993 <br />Development Activity in Oak Creek Floodplain in Florence, Colorado <br /> <br />On Wednesday March 3l, 1993 1 spoke on the telephone with Nancy Love of Love & Associates <br />in Boulder, Colorado. Since she is the Chair of the Colorado Association of Storm water and <br />Floodplain Managers (CASFM) and 1 am the editor of the CASFM newsletter, we were <br />discussing articles for the upcoming newsletter. During the course of that discussion the subject <br />of the City of Florence came up. Love & Associates is FEMA Region VIII's LMMP contractor, <br />and they are perrorming a LMMP revision of the Oak Creek floodplain delineation for Florence <br />and for unincorporated Fremont County. Since the draft study was near completion, Nancy was <br />going to write a short news item for the Southeastern Regional news portion of the newsletter. <br />(We have divided the state into four regions, and our newsletter regularly includes news from <br />each of the four regions.) <br /> <br />Nancy informed that she had received a telephone call from the surveyor who provided them <br />with topographic data for the LMMP after he had reviewed the copy of the draft study that she <br />sent down to Florence. He claimed to have difficulty understanding why the map looked the way <br />it did. He went on to claim that John Liou of FEMA Region VIII had told them (I will explain <br />"them" shortly) that they could fill I foot in the shallow flooding areas of the floodplain <br />delineated by Love & Associates. To understand the next part of Nancy Love's conversation <br />with the surveyor, you need to be aware that he has some kind of business relationship with some <br />developers who want to develop property in the Oak Creek floodplain. He told Nancy~, on <br />the basis of the comments they claimed were made by John Liou, the developers had recently <br />filled a large area of the floodplain and were either in the process or finished with the process <br />of installing utilities and streets. Apparently no drainageway had been provided, Nancy relayed <br />this information to me during our telephone conversation. <br /> <br />The next day. Thursday, April I. 1993 Mark Matulik had the judging for his annual Flood <br />Awareness poster contest. John Liou and Nancy Love were two of the judges. 1 spoke with <br />Nancy again, and I spoke briefly with John Liou. John acknowledged the situation in Florence <br />but did not elaborate. Nancy gave me a few more details. She did tell me that she was curious <br />about the supposed surprise of the surveyor when he saw the new draft map; he had been at <br />several of the co-ordination meetings in Florence during the course of the study and should have <br />known exactly what was going on. She also said that Love & Associates had offered to prepare <br />a drainage plan for the development that recognized the latest floodplain information and provide <br />a way to accomodate floodwaters in a mannjer that complied with regulatory requirements. <br />Apparently the developers declined that offer. During the course of the poster judging 1 <br />photocopied the FIRMs (current) for the city and for the county and FAXed ~m to Florence. <br />1 simlj\l\ply asked them to indicate on the maps where filling had taken place so we could have <br />some sense of the magnitude of the fill. 1 got no response. <br /> <br />Please understand that the above description of events is subject to some possible error. 1 got <br />things secondhand and I don't remember everything I was told. 1 strongly recommend that <br />everything be researched as much as possible to verify facts. <br />
